VMware software-defined data center bolstered by Virsto acquisition

VMware Inc. characterized its acquisition of storage software startup Virsto Software Corp. this week as a piece of its software-defined data center strategy. Perhaps it is also a move to keep Microsoft at bay now that Hyper-V is gaining recognition as a viable alternative to VMware's hypervisors.

Virsto refers to its software as a "storage hypervisor" because it sets out to virtualize storage the way VMware and other vendors' hypervisors virtualize servers. Virsto consists of a storage software appliance and a service that runs inside the hypervisor on the physical host, and promises to optimize block-storage performance, capacity utilization and provisioning.
